Does cutting paper dull sewing scissors?

Paper typically contains hard minerals that aren’t found in fabric, so cutting even ordinary paper will dull blades more than cutting fabric. Cutting fabric (and hair, etc.) requires very sharp scissors because the fibers bend and slip away from the blades so easily.

How can you tell if a fabric is scissors?

Fabric scissors are scissors with extremely sharp blades made for cutting fabric. Technically, those shorter than six inches (15.24 cm) are called fabric scissors while longer scissors are called fabric shears, but the terms are often used interchangeably.

How big are the blades of industrial scissors?

Industrial scissors have large blades in excess of seven inches long, and these blades will be precise and sharp. There are many uses for industrial scissors, such as cutting thick fabrics or for use in upholstery.

When to use bent handled scissors for sewing?

You can use bent handled scissors for cutting patterns out. It’s best to use them when cutting fabric that is lying flat on a surface while cutting. It is much easier to see what you are cutting and be comfortable holding the scissors while you cut the fabric.
